Vapor Barrier Installation in Tuscaloosa, AL
Vapor barrier installation is a service that helps prevent moisture from seeping into building structures, particularly in areas prone to dampness such as basements, crawl spaces, and concrete slabs. This process involves placing a specialized plastic or foil sheet beneath flooring or within wall cavities to block ground moisture from rising and causing issues like mold, wood rot, or structural damage. Property owners often request vapor barrier installation when preparing a space for renovation, addressing existing moisture problems, or improving indoor air quality and comfort.

Vapor Barrier Installation Questions
What is a vapor barrier? A vapor barrier is a material installed to prevent moisture from passing through floors, walls, or ceilings, helping to reduce mold and structural damage.
Where is vapor barrier installation needed? It is commonly used in basements, crawl spaces, and under concrete slabs to control moisture levels and improve indoor air quality.
What materials are used for vapor barriers? Typical materials include polyethylene plastic sheets, foil-backed membranes, or asphalt-coated papers designed to resist moisture transmission.
How does vapor barrier installation benefit property owners? It helps maintain a dry environment, prevents mold growth, and protects building foundations from moisture-related issues.
